How Do You Fix A Driver Slice?
Golf is a game that many amateurs try to conquer over many years of play. Few can improve their golf game without serious practice and constant participation in the sport. The slice is a common error that many golfers make where the ball veers off sharply from left to right upon contact. To correct the slice, players can practice some basic adjustments to their swing. Step up to your teed-up ball as you normally would and focus on the bend of your knees. If there is little to no bend, then you are setting yourself up for a slice. Eliminate the steepness of your swing by bending over more during address. This puts your body in a flatter plane and reduces the occurrence of the slice. Check the position of your hands. Most slices are caused by improper positioning of the hands on the club. If your are right-handed, your left hand should be turned inward so that you can see two or three knuckles on the hand.
